QUOTE(Quazacolt @ Jun 18 2010, 09:33 AM) high templars in sc1 are kinda "slower" in getting out psi storms, maybe cuz of their patching as well? that said, the clumping of sc2 is due to much better pathing (which is good, btw) as more units are able to arrive at a destination much effeciently and timely, as opposed to sc1, having an lol train when you're massing up army Pros & cons. You find SC2 pathing better but they'll die to Storms faster. I'm a Terran player hence I might be biased but SC1's train-pathing has saved my armies from countless Storms & Scarabs. Added on June 18, 2010, 1:55 pmQUOTE(evofantasy @ Jun 18 2010, 10:51 AM) easier to stack in sc1 >.< In SC1, this is only useful for Mutas so not much issue unless you're a Zerg player.
